How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    At Anglian we’re a leading home improvement company committed to providing high-quality products and exceptional service. Our success is built on innovation, dedication, and a customer-first approach. Join us to make a real impact in an exciting and fast-paced industry.

    The Role

    We are seeking an experienced Warehouse Manager based within our Norwich depot. You will be overseeing daily operations, managing inventory, and leading a small team to ensure smooth workflow and efficient processes.

    This is an excellent opportunity for someone with supervisory experience in a warehouse setting to make a significant impact in a growing company.

    Key Responsibilities

    Supervise daily activities, including receiving, storing, picking, packing, and shipping of products.
    Manage inventory levels and conduct regular stock checks to ensure accuracy.
    Coordinate with other departments to fulfil orders accurately and on time.
    Train and mentor warehouse staff to maintain high standards of performance and safety.
    Implement and enforce warehouse procedures and protocols to optimize efficiency and minimise errors.
    Monitor equipment maintenance and report any issues promptly.
    Maintain a clean and organised warehouse environment.
    What We’re Looking For

    Proven experience in warehouse supervision or a similar role.
    Strong leadership and communication skills.
    Ability to prioritise tasks and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
    Knowledge of inventory management software and basic computer skills.
    Attention to detail and commitment to quality.
    Forklift certification (preferred but not required)
    Why Join Us?

    Competitive salary
    Pension
    31 days holiday (including Bank Holidays and increasing to 33 days with service within 2 years).
    An additional paid day for your birthday
    Paid time off annually to volunteer
    Comprehensive health & well-being benefits including access to in-house occupational health & well-being resources, discounted gym memberships, employee assistance programme, & mental health resources.
    Heavily discounted employee purchase scheme on all Company products
    Group perks & discounts on most major high street retailers including food shopping, days out, cinema, theatre, dining, mobile phones
    Salary sacrifice benefits – enjoy perks such as pension, cycle to work, electric car purchase, and additional annual leave, while potentially reducing your tax and NI contributions
    Access to extensive financial well-being resources including flexible pay and competitive savings & borrowing products
    Employee recognition schemes
